Francisco Maldonado da Silva (Jewish name: Eliahu Hanazir; 1592 in Argentina – 23 January 1639, in Peru) was an Argentine marrano physician who was burned at the stake with eleven other Jews in Lima, Peru, in the largest Auto-da-fé recorded in history. His life has been novelized by Argentine best selling author Marcos Aguinis in the book Against the Inquisition.
